Retro-styled sports car to launch at Salon Privé

-

Anthony Jannarelly set out to build a retro-styled, rear-drive, two-seat roadster that provided the driving experience he wanted in a car he owned. Apparently satisfied with the result, the Jannarelly Design-1 will be introduced in early September at the Salon Privé concours in London.

Jannarelly was the designer of the W Motors Lykan HyperSport, a luxury sports car produced in the Middle East. 

Nissan V6 powered ultra-lightweight sports car

“I was often asked if I drove a Lykan and the more I said no, the more I wondered what kind of car I would like to drive on a daily basis,” Jannarelly is quoted in a concours news release.

“I started sketching some ideas during a flight and then met my now partner, Frederic Juillot, who made boats and composite parts and is also based in Dubai.”

Combining their skills, they produced the first Jannarelly Design-1. Their plan is to produce as many as 499 units of a car that weighs less than 1,800 pounds. The cars will be powered by a 3.5-liter Nissan V6.

Several options are available

Buyers of those cars can select such options as hardtop or canopy-covered roof, a lower windshield header, and from various custom interior features.
